Zaria Michelle Winderson and Osirion Najimi were best friends...until her father’s bullet changed everything.Instantly traumatized, Michelle buried her feelings for her high school friend and moved on with her life. Now as a college student she has a bright future and a lover that her family approves of, but she has kept her friendship with Osirion close to her heart. As she accepts both her feelings and the tangled history between their families Michelle resolves to be the best friend she can be.However, Osirion had other plans. Even with a girlfriend and his studies, the twenty-two-year-old has never lost his first love. As wonderful as their friendship can be, he knows that their love affair could be even better, and he’s determined to show her.As Michelle transfers to his campus their unresolved feelings rise to the surface amid jealous lovers, undergrad drama, noisy friends, and two families that can’t wait to tear each other apart. She strives to be loved and to heal her past trauma while surviving the semester.Osirion resolves to confess to his beloved without destroying their friendship.They both pray that their feelings don’t make their warring families implode.All This Time is an AM/BW college aged, forbidden lovers romance featuring a multicultural cast and a Romeo and Juliet flair. Intended for adult audiences, there are explicit sex scenes, blood & violence, xenophobia, and religious trauma.
